What Does It Mean to Be ‘Babyish’ in Love?

Being ‘babyish’ in love means being playful, affectionate, and open with your partner. It’s about enjoying the simple things in life and being free to express your feelings without inhibition.

There are a few key benefits to being ‘babyish’ in love. Firstly, it brings a sense of joy and fun to your relationship. Secondly, it helps keep the spark alive by constantly introducing new elements of excitement. And thirdly, it builds trust and intimacy by creating a safe space for vulnerability.

What Are Some Ways to Be ‘Babyish’ in Love?

So, how can you be ‘babyish’ in love? Well, there are lots of ways! Here are a few suggestions:

1. Don’t be afraid to be silly and have fun!

2. Don’t take things too seriously.

3. Be affectionate and intimate.

4. Accept your partner for who they are.

5. Make time for each other, even if it’s just 10 minutes a day.

6. Don’t forget to laugh and goof off together!
